Advancing Sustainability with IoT-Enabled Building Management Systems

As the push for sustainable building practices accelerates, IoT integration within Building Management Systems (BMS) is reshaping how facilities are operated, maintained, and optimized. These smart systems bring real-time visibility into building performance, enabling facility managers to enhance comfort, improve safety, and drive operational efficiency—while significantly reducing environmental impact.

This article explores how IoT-driven BMS solutions are transforming building operations through intelligent monitoring, predictive maintenance, and data-informed decision-making.

Proactive Maintenance Through Real-Time Monitoring

IoT sensors embedded in HVAC systems, lighting, and mechanical equipment allow facility teams to continuously track performance and system health. This real-time monitoring enables the early detection of anomalies, allowing teams to address issues before they escalate into costly failures. The result: reduced downtime, fewer emergency repairs, and more efficient resource allocation.

Optimizing Energy Use for Greater Efficiency

IoT-enabled BMS platforms optimize energy consumption by dynamically adjusting system operations based on real-time variables—such as occupancy, temperature, humidity, and daylight levels. Automated controls fine-tune HVAC and lighting systems in response to actual building conditions, minimizing energy waste and reducing utility expenses. For example, lighting and temperature settings can adjust automatically when rooms are unoccupied, ensuring efficiency without compromising comfort.

Creating Healthier Indoor Environments

Indoor air quality plays a critical role in occupant well-being. IoT-based systems monitor environmental conditions such as CO₂ levels, humidity, and airborne pollutants, automatically adjusting ventilation to ensure a consistent flow of fresh air. This contributes to healthier, more comfortable spaces and supports compliance with indoor air quality standards.

Enabling Smarter, Data-Driven Decisions

Beyond daily operations, the data collected by IoT-enabled BMS platforms provides valuable insights for long-term strategic planning. Building managers gain a clearer understanding of system performance, energy trends, and asset utilization, enabling more informed decisions about budgeting, sustainability initiatives, and facility improvements.

Predictive Maintenance for Equipment Longevity

Predictive maintenance is one of the most powerful benefits of IoT integration. By continuously analyzing equipment behavior over time, the system can anticipate failures and recommend maintenance actions before issues arise. This approach extends equipment lifespan, prevents unexpected breakdowns, and reduces total lifecycle costs—making operations more reliable and cost-effective.
